被子植物既是地球上占主导地位的植物群,又是农业的基石,其丰富的多样性与独特的进化历史密不可分。本文,我们探索被子植物基因组组织与植物多样性之间的相互作用,借助从遗传连锁图谱到基因调控分析等基因组学方法。植物遗传硬件的共性使得比较基因组学成为可能,它提供了被子植物进化的广阔图景,并揭示了一般过程和特定因素对植物多样性的贡献。我们认为,植物基因组的硬件(无论是内容还是动态)都是由选择决定的,因为植物和动物(如玉米和人类)在基因调控方面存在相当大的差异,而这两个生物的基因组大小和基因数量相当。它们独特的基因组内容和动态可能在一定程度上反映了植物的不确定发展,这对基因调控的要求与动物截然不同。植物基因组的反复多倍化和单个基因的增殖,以及广泛的重排和差异保留,为选择形态和/或生理变异提供了丰富的原材料,这些变异赋予了特定生态位的适应性,无论是天然的还是人工的。这些发现表明,可用于增加植物生物学知识和修改选定植物以更好地满足人类需求的新兴信息正在蓬勃发展。

孟加拉国环境、森林和气候变化部下属的森林部正在实施由孟加拉国政府资助的“吉大港植物园和生态公园生态系统恢复和生物多样性保护”项目,预计项目成本为 4723.6611 万孟加拉塔卡。该项目将聘请一家咨询公司,为五 (5) 个生态公园制定五 (5) 个单独的总体规划,即吉大港 Sitakunda 植物园和生态公园、锡尔赫特 Tilagor 生态公园、吉大港 Banshkhali 生态公园、Moulavibazar Borshijora 生态公园和库米拉 Rajeshpur 生态公园。此外,根据同一任务,该咨询公司将代表 PE/PD 按照 PPR,2008 规划、设计、估算和监督项目期间(2024 年 1 月至 2026 年 12 月)在吉大港 Sitakunda 植物园和生态公园实施的建设/土木工程。
